Output 51b21b913b8f4f52dc30b08517c1252f782539771625aea5862e54cb2eb82bbd:6

value
610000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2cc2c0930a1dd0648d7a6ac27c752405e945ff9 OP_EQUAL
address
3Ppp3612oFkf26A14CBS9dpDbJk1CeVdNP
transaction
51b21b913b8f4f52dc30b08517c1252f782539771625aea5862e54cb2eb82bbd
confirmations
367701
spent
true